Kimberly-Clark contributes $2.5 million through Unicef to fight covid in India

NEW DELHI : Packaged consumer goods company Kimberly-Clark Corporation on Tuesday said it has contributed $2.5 million ( ₹18 crore) as emergency relief fund, through its partner Unicef, which will be used to procure oxygen concentrators, setting up of oxygen plants and other medical requirements in India.Additionally, the maker of Huggies diapers, and Kleenex tissues has also initiated an internal donation drive allowing its employees globally to contribute towards covid relief efforts in India.“The Kimberly-Clark Foundation has pledged that it will match and contribute the funds raised through this initiative as well to support India," the company said in a statement.
